Adi*_*ada 6 javascript json node.js typescript
在 Javascript 中:打印 json 对象
var myObject = new Object;
myObject.type = "Fiat";
myObject.model = "500";
myObject.color = "White";
Run Code Online (Sandbox Code Playgroud)
以下格式
{ 类型:'菲亚特',型号:'500',颜色:'白色' }
在 console.log 中。
但实际结果
{"type":"菲亚特","model":"500","color":"白色"}
挑战就在这里:
function printObjectProperty(myObject) {
//Write your code here
console.log(JSON.stringify(myObject));
//OR
console.log("{ type: '"+myObject.type+"', model: '"+myObject.model+"', color: '"+myObject.color+"'}"); //OR THERE COULD BE A BETTER GENERIC SOLUTION
}
Run Code Online (Sandbox Code Playgroud)
小智 11
您可以使用下面的代码:
var json = JSON.stringify(myObject); // {"type":"Fiat","model":"500","color":"White"}
console.log(json);
var unquoted = json.replace(/"([^"]+)":/g, '$1:');
console.log(unquoted); // {type:"Fiat",model:"500",color:"White"}
var result = unquoted.replaceAll("\"", "'");
console.log(result); // {type:'Fiat',model:'500',color:'White'}
Run Code Online (Sandbox Code Playgroud)
| 归档时间: |
|
| 查看次数: |
9700 次 |
| 最近记录: |